Transaction 753dcfc11879228a594365c3ebd6c28160deb3892407830631102cd9ed05c784

1 Input
2 Outputs
  • 753dcfc11879228a594365c3ebd6c28160deb3892407830631102cd9ed05c784:0
  • value  64732900
    address  2MxEymQmrP41n2RVURvwCfm24ecA5xJiCVS
  • 753dcfc11879228a594365c3ebd6c28160deb3892407830631102cd9ed05c784:1
  • value  216178829488
    address  mkP9QFXFcLhBqPAbHq5y1pK1NmMPidm5WM